Your Go-To Conversion Chart

Let’s get straight to the point: there are 16 ounces in 1 pound. That’s the magic number to remember! So, if you have a recipe calling for 32 ounces of flour, you know you need 2 pounds. Simple as pie, right? This basic conversion is the foundation for all other calculations.

Now, what if you need to convert ounces to pounds and you don’t have a calculator handy? No problem! Just divide the number of ounces by 16. For example, 48 ounces divided by 16 equals 3 pounds. Keeping this quick calculation in mind makes conversions on the fly a breeze.

Consider using this knowledge when you’re at the grocery store. Comparing prices based on weight can save you money. If one package of nuts is labeled in ounces and another in pounds, you can easily determine which is the better deal by converting them to the same unit.
